So I'm from CT, looking to buy a P500 in NH. I've been dealing with Naults and Freedom Cycle. After dealing a little, both have come back with a price of $8989 OTD. Does this seem decent for a red or green 2017 Pioneer 500? My next step with them is financing. Would prefer to go with the Honda loan so I don't have to get any sort of loan insurance (local banks require collateral loan). Going to finance for 4 or 5 years depending on the rates...

I just purchased mine (New 2017 p500)here in Oklahoma for $7500 and some change OTD. List price was $6999 online +freight. They blamed their internet department for not removing the 1 day Black Friday price. Since I had a screenshot from two different sources they honored it. They were changed to $8999 later that day. I've added a handful of accessories now and am still in it for less than that.
